What is formal and informal supervision?
Formal supervision is a planned, one-on-one session between the supervisor and supervisee. Formal supervision usually occurs frequently and requires pre-planning by both parties. Informal supervision occurs when a supervisor and their supervisee have a less-formal, unplanned conversation.

What is the meaning of formal hearing?
A formal hearing must be conducted by a District Court Judge and takes place under rules more closely resembling those of a trial. A formal hearing is bound by the basic substantive law, the statutory provisions or rules of practice, procedure, pleading, and the rules of evidence.

What does "informal probate" mean?
In informal probate, the executor or administrator files a petition with the probate court, provides notice to beneficiaries and creditors, and manages the deceased person's assets without court supervision. The executor typically pays off debts, files tax returns, and distributes assets to beneficiaries.

What is an informal settlement of an estate?
An informal probate requires submitting paperwork to the probate court registrar. The registrar may appoint a personal representative. They also may admit a will to probate or determine that a person died intestate. There are limitations on who can apply for an informal probate.

What is the difference between a formal and informal probate?
Key Differences Between Formal and Informal Probate Formal Probate: High level of court supervision, with multiple hearings and judicial oversight. Informal Probate: Minimal court involvement, with fewer hearings and more autonomy for the personal representative.

What is formal and informal authority?
In contrast to formal authority, which is based on legal contract, informal authority must be earned. Informal leaders are not officials appointed by the organization, but rather they are members who emerge as leaders spontaneously as a function of informal interactions among group members.

What is the difference between formal and informal proceedings?
Informal proceedings are less complicated and generally take less time to complete. The results, however, can always be challenged in a formal proceeding. Thus, you do not have the finality gained by a court order obtained through formal proceedings. Formal proceedings require a court hearing.
